After Azerbaijan, Prime Minister Shehbaz arrives in Uzbekistan on an official visit

Listen to the article

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if arrived in Tashkent, Uzbekistan, for an official two -day visit, where he was received by Prime Minister Ouzbek Abdulla Nigmatovich Aripov.

During his visit, Shehbaz will hold bilateral talks with President Uzbek Shavkat Mirziyoyev, focusing on connectivity, trade, investment, energy, defense, regional stability and education. The two leaders will also exchange opinions on regional and international issues of mutual interest.

Officials have confirmed that several agreements and understanding agreements and memorandums will be signed to strengthen bilateral cooperation.

Prime Minister Shehbaz will also address the Pakistani-Uzbekistan business forum, where the main business leaders of the two countries will participate in B2B meetings to explore commercial opportunities.

Upon his arrival, the PM visited the independence monument to Tashkent, where he posed a floral crown as a gesture of respect.
